瀏覽單個文章
剛接觸的新手
Power Member
 

加入日期: Jul 2004
文章: 595
我將redring兄的Status bar自己做了一些修改
我這個白目國中生只能修改到這樣了,需要這個Status bar的請自取
還有我的語法接近白癡拼湊法,摸了半小時才這樣,可能會多出一堆用不到的東東
順便附上一張圖,請哪位高手能教我 ?
代碼:
// LordAlu's Status Bar Config
// ------------------------------------------

// Colour Settings
// -----------------------
$puts(color1,000000)
$puts(color2,7A7D75)
$puts(color3,0000FF)
$puts(color4,0000FF|400080)
$puts(color5,B42E0C)
$puts(color6,000000)
$puts(col_progbar_symb1,583F23)
$puts(col_progbar_symb2,CAA860)
$puts(progbar_symb1,'■')
$puts(progbar_symb2,'■')
$puts(progbar_length,16)
$puts(progbar_symb2,$get(col_progbar_symb1)$get(progbar_symb2))
$puts(progbar_symb1,$get(col_progbar_symb2)$get(progbar_symb1))

// Displays Codec
// ------------------------
$puts(ext,$upper($if2($ext(%__referenced_file%),$ext(%_path%))))
$puts(codec,$if(%__codec%,$caps2(%__codec%),$get(ext)))
$if($strcmp($get(codec),),
$if($stricmp($left(%_path_raw%,7),'cdda://'),$puts(codec,CDDA),)
,)
'  '◤$get(codec)◢

// Displays Bitrate
// ------------------------
$if(%__bitrate_dynamic%kbps,
' '$get(color2)'|'$get(color1)' '%__bitrate_dynamic%kbps,
'  '$get(color2)'|| '$get(color1)' '★[%__bitrate%kbps])★

// Displays Sample Rate
// ----------------------------------
$if(%__samplerate%Hz%,' '$get(color2)' || '$get(color1)' ☉'%__samplerate%Hz)☉

// Displays Channels
// ----------------------------
$if(%__channels%,$ifgreater(%__channels%,2,%__channels%ch,$ifgreater(%__channels%,1,' '$get(color2)' || '$get(color1)' 'Stereo,' '$get(color2)'|'$get(color1)' 'Mono)),)

// Displays Any Extra Information
// -----------------------------------------------
$if(%__extrainfo%,
' '$get(color2)'|'$get(color1)' '%__extrainfo%)

  $get(color2)'||'  
//**************************************
// progress bar
// (checking total because of streaming)
//**************************************
$puts(progress_bar,
$if(%_time_total_seconds%,
$progress2(%_time_elapsed_seconds%,%_time_total_seconds%,$get(progbar_length),$get(progbar_symb1),$get(progbar_symb2))
)
)

//**************************************
// progress %
// (checking total because of streaming)
//**************************************
$puts(progress_%,
  $get(color5)'['
$if(%_time_total_seconds%,
' '$get(color4)' '$pad_right($muldiv(%_time_elapsed_seconds%,100,%_time_total_seconds%),2)'%'
 $get(color5)']'
)
)

$get(progress_bar)
$get(progress_%)
// Displays Time
// ---------------------
$char(10)

            $if(%_time_total%,[%_time_elapsed%]' '$get(color5)'/'$get(color1)' '[%_time_total%]' '$get(color5)'/'$get(color1)' '$get(color4)[%_time_remaining%],[%_time_elapsed%]' '$get(color2)/$get(color1)' '$get(color3)[%_time_remaining%])' '
 
舊 2004-09-22, 09:20 PM #42
回應時引用此文章
剛接觸的新手離線中